vue3.0 技术栈:vue3 + js + axios + less
一.使用vite搭建vue3项目: 1.安装vite前端构架工具---比脚手架cli更快捷 npm install -g create-vite-app 2.创建一个项目名称为 vue3-DOME 的项目: create-vite-app vue3-demo 省略第1步和第2步骤直接创建可选择是否使用路由,tapescript等: npm init vue@latest 3.安装node-modo…
一.使用vite搭建vue3项目: 1.安装vite前端构架工具---比脚手架cli更快捷 npm install -g create-vite-app 2.创建一个项目名称为 vue3-DOME 的项目: create-vite-app vue3-demo 省略第1步和第2步骤直接创建可选择是否使用路由,tapescript等: npm init vue@latest 3.安装node-modo…
最后实现的效果,如图所示,第一行的向上按钮不可操作,最后一行的向下按钮为不可操作。 其实 vue的很多操作并不是对页面数据的操作,而是对数据源的操作,数据源发生变化,实时渲染页面,这样就达到了,我们的需求。上代码: html: <el-table-column label="操作" min-width=" 100%"> <template slot-scope="scope"&g…
<view class="bigbox" v-for="(item,index) in list" :key="index" @click="checkd(item)"> <view :class="currents==item.jobId ?'boxsd':'boxs'" v-if="item.contain == true"> <span>{{item.st…
需求效果: 实现软件:vue-photo-zoom-pro 安装: npm install vue-photo-zoom-pro main.js挂载 import VuePhotoZoomPro from 'vue-photo-zoom-pro' Vue.use(VuePhotoZoomPro) .Vue后缀的组件使用: <div class="magnifier" @click="clic…
computed: { newdataList: function() { return this.sortKey(this.dataList, "addtime"); } }, methods: { sortKey(array, key) { return array.sort(function(a, b) { var x = a[key]; var y = b[key]; return x &…
以下来自一个后端er自学vue3的经验,有不对的欢迎斧正 基础前端页面教学---- vue3+elementplus+ts 新手很友好 强推 目录 下载Vue3 创建vue3项目 下载Vue3 首先需要安装node.js Node 版本要求 Vue CLI 需要 Node.js 8.9 或更高版本 (推荐 8.11.0+)。你可以使用 nvm 或 nvm-windows 在同一台电脑中管理多个 N…
原因 button标签按钮会提交表单 button,input type=button按钮在IE和w3c,firefox浏览器区别: 1、当在IE浏览器下面时,button标签按钮,input标签type属性为button的按钮是一样的功能,不会对表单进行任何操作。 2、但是在W3C浏览器,如Firefox下就需要注意了,button标签按钮会提交表单,而input标签type属性为button不…
1. 我们为什么要进行打包优化呢? 1、打包优化的目的 1、优化项目启动速度,和性能 2、必要的清理数据 3、减少打包后的体积 第一点是核心,第二点呢其实主要是清理console 2、性能优化的主要方向 1、去重.map文件 2、开启CDN加速 3、代码压缩 4、图片压缩 (下方跳过) 5、公共代码抽离 6、首屏骨架屏优化 7、开启Gzip压缩 // 生产环境是否生成 sourceMap 文件 p…
在组件上绑定v-if v-if="isShow" data中定义一个变量 isShow = false 默认销毁 当点击按钮→ 弹框开启时设置为 this.isShow = true // 渲染 当关闭弹框时设置为 this.isShow = false // 销毁 如有帮助点击下订阅吧,一位刚入职前端的小白分享~ 版权声明:本文为weixin_64630810原创文章,遵循 CC 4.0 BY-…
一、Pinia介绍 定义:pinia是和vuex一样的状态管理工具 语法:和 Vue3 一样,它实现状态管理有两种语法:选项式API 和 组合式API 支持:vue2、typeScript、devtools 二、使用步骤 1.安装 pnpm add pinia yarn add pinia npm i pinia 2.在main.ts中导入,实例化 // 导入pinia import { crea…